Current Market Performance
As of October 2023, Tesco’s share price has faced various challenges and opportunities. Currently priced at approximately £2.75 per share, it has seen a decline of about 5% over the past month. Analysts attribute this dip to several factors, including rising inflation, increased operational costs, and fierce competition in the grocery sector. Despite these challenges, Tesco has shown resilience with strong sales figures, especially in its online grocery services, which have become an essential part of its business model during and after the COVID-19 pandemic.
Factors Influencing Share Price
The fluctuation in Tesco’s share price can be attributed to multiple factors:
- Economic Indicators: Recent economic forecasts suggest continued inflation and consumer spending changes, which can ultimately affect sales volume.
- Company Performance: Tesco reported a 3% increase in quarterly sales earlier this month, primarily driven by its successful online shopping platform.
- Market Competition: The competition from rivals like Sainsbury’s and Aldi has intensified, leading to price wars, which can compress margins.
- Broader Market Trends: General market sentiment towards retail stocks plays a significant role in share movements, with concerns over economic stability having a ripple effect.
